LAW6 614 - Airline Industry and Aviation Law


What is the future of the U.S. air transportation industry? This course presents an introduction to legal/regulatory and policy issues confronting the domestic and international airline industry. We will look at how business responds to legal demands, and how business needs can shape legislation and government policies using the dynamic and highly capitalized aviation industry as a focal point. Attention also will be given to key current issues such as airline bankruptcies, who should pay the billions of dollars needed to modernize the air traffic control system, who should pay for air transportation security, whether the U.S. should permit foreign control of domestic airlines, and other similarly timely topics.

Credits: 3
